在數(shù)字化時(shí)代,自動(dòng)化已經(jīng)成為許多行業(yè)的標(biāo)準(zhǔn)操作。對(duì)于電子商務(wù)來(lái)說(shuō),自動(dòng)發(fā)卡網(wǎng)站可以極大地簡(jiǎn)化交易流程,提高效率。本教程旨在指導(dǎo)您如何從零開(kāi)始搭建一個(gè)自動(dòng)發(fā)卡網(wǎng)站,并附上詳細(xì)的視頻教程。
一、前期準(zhǔn)備
1. 域名和服務(wù)器
您需要注冊(cè)一個(gè)域名,并購(gòu)買(mǎi)一個(gè)服務(wù)器。您可以選擇國(guó)內(nèi)的云服務(wù)提供商,如阿里云、騰訊云等。
2. 網(wǎng)站開(kāi)發(fā)工具
您需要下載一些必要的開(kāi)發(fā)工具,如PHP、MySQL和一些前端框架(如Bootstrap)。
二、搭建網(wǎng)站環(huán)境
1. 安裝LAMP/WAMP/MAMP
這些是用于搭建Web應(yīng)用的開(kāi)發(fā)環(huán)境。根據(jù)您的操作系統(tǒng)選擇合適的版本,并按照官方提供的教程進(jìn)行安裝。
2. 配置服務(wù)器
在服務(wù)器上創(chuàng)建一個(gè)新的虛擬主機(jī),并將域名指向這個(gè)主機(jī)。同時(shí),確保PHP和MySQL已經(jīng)正確安裝并啟動(dòng)。
三、開(kāi)發(fā)網(wǎng)站功能
1. 設(shè)計(jì)數(shù)據(jù)庫(kù)
在MySQL中創(chuàng)建一個(gè)新的數(shù)據(jù)庫(kù),并設(shè)計(jì)好需要的表結(jié)構(gòu)。通常,一個(gè)自動(dòng)發(fā)卡網(wǎng)站需要至少兩個(gè)表:用戶表和卡片信息表。
2. 編寫(xiě)后端代碼
使用PHP編寫(xiě)后端邏輯,包括用戶登錄、卡片生成、卡片發(fā)送等功能。您可以參照一些開(kāi)源的PHP框架來(lái)加快開(kāi)發(fā)速度。
3. 前端界面設(shè)計(jì)
使用HTML、CSS和JavaScript來(lái)設(shè)計(jì)網(wǎng)站的前端界面。您可以使用Bootstrap這樣的前端框架來(lái)簡(jiǎn)化開(kāi)發(fā)過(guò)程。
四、集成第三方服務(wù)
1. 支付接口
為了實(shí)現(xiàn)自動(dòng)發(fā)卡,您需要一個(gè)支付接口來(lái)處理用戶的付款。您可以選擇支付寶、微信支付等國(guó)內(nèi)常見(jiàn)的支付方式。
2. 郵件服務(wù)
當(dāng)用戶成功購(gòu)買(mǎi)后,您可能需要通過(guò)郵件向他們發(fā)送卡片信息。您可以使用SMTP協(xié)議來(lái)實(shí)現(xiàn)這一功能。
五、測(cè)試與優(yōu)化
1. 功能測(cè)試
在發(fā)布之前,一定要進(jìn)行全面的功能測(cè)試,確保所有的功能都能正常工作。
2. 性能優(yōu)化
根據(jù)測(cè)試結(jié)果對(duì)網(wǎng)站進(jìn)行優(yōu)化,提高加載速度和用戶體驗(yàn)。
六、視頻教程推薦
為了幫助您更好地理解以上內(nèi)容,以下是一些相關(guān)的視頻教程推薦:
- LAMP/WAMP/MAMP安裝教程 - YouTube或B站上有很多免費(fèi)的教程。
- PHP入門(mén)到實(shí)戰(zhàn) - 同樣可以在YouTube或B站找到相關(guān)資源。
- Bootstrap快速入門(mén) - 官方網(wǎng)站提供了非常詳細(xì)的文檔和示例。
- 支付寶和微信支付API使用指南 - 官方文檔通常是最權(quán)威的資源。
- SMTP郵件服務(wù)配置 - 同樣建議查閱相關(guān)服務(wù)的官方文檔。
您應(yīng)該能夠掌握自動(dòng)發(fā)卡網(wǎng)站的搭建方法。當(dāng)然,這只是一個(gè)基礎(chǔ)版的教程,實(shí)際上您可以根據(jù)自己的需求添加更多的功能和服務(wù)。希望這篇教程能對(duì)您有所幫助!